Heads up: if the Lintrock baseline file in the Quarrow repo drifts from main, CI fails with a "stale baseline" error even when the code is fine. Quick fix is to regenerate the baseline on a clean checkout and re-push. If a customer build is blocked, confirm the failing run matches the token below before escalating.

build token for yadug-yagag: htk21_c863c33eb8b82c0c9c152

Subject: Handover — Drift backfill scheduler

Taking over Drift releases from me as of Monday. Short version for the eng sync: nightly backfills kick off at 01:30, scheduler image builds from the release branch, and the Harwick staging run must pass before promotion. Watch the queue-depth alert — if it fires during a release window, hold the promotion. Rollbacks are one command; runbook has it. Last thing: promoted images need signing, and the current deploy key is below.

release key, taduf-yajef: bky13_uGiieNoy5KKUY

**Ticket GRB-442: Log sampling drops error lines from Chatterling worker**

Sampling at 1:50 is discarding ERROR-level entries along with the noise, so last week's retry storm was invisible in Lanternview. Repro: 1) deploy Chatterling with default sampling, 2) force a downstream timeout, 3) query Lanternview for ERROR lines — most are missing. Expected: errors bypass sampling entirely. To pull raw logs from the ingest API and confirm, authenticate with the token below.

login token, yajeg-fawif: eyJhbGciOiJIUzI1NiIsInR5cCI6IkpXVCJ9.eyJzdWIiOiIEdPQYnZXaZIn0.HSRTnYZBx0Qc

# Fuel-usage report config for the Haulpoint fleet dashboard.
# Heads up, future maintainer: this job aggregates pump logs from every depot
# nightly at 02:10 and writes rollups into the reports schema. If totals look
# weird, check whether the Brimley depot feed lagged — it usually did.
# Thresholds below are liters-per-100km; tweak with care, ops watches these.
# The aggregator pulls raw logs through the Tankline API, which requires an
# access credential. The line right below this comment sets it.

sealed setting: LEDGER_TOKEN20=6148d35bbb480b0ab79e